Mayor of London Saqiq Khan and his four fellow Labour leaders say they have been ‘inundated’ with concerns about the Government’s trajectory.

Five Labour mayors have warned that failure to deliver in full on HS2 would “leave swathes of the North with Victorian transport infrastructure that is unfit for purpose”.

The joint statement revealed the five mayors have been “inundated” with concerns from constituents about the potential “economic damage that will result from any decision not to proceed with HS2 and Northern Powerhouse Rail in full”. The five mayors urged the Northern Powerhouse Rail project to be delivered in full to ensure “not only North-South but West-East connectivity between Liverpool and Hull, via Manchester Airport”, which they say must be a non-negotiable.

On Tuesday, Home Office minister Chris Philp said Mr Sunak was reviewing how the cost of HS2 could be “controlled” but that no decision had been made on whether to axe or delay the rail project’s northern leg.
